Helicopter explodes on streets of Santiago (video)



A helicopter has exploded into a fireball after being hit by a fire engine at the scene of a car crash in Santiago, Chile.

The chopper had landed on the street and was waiting to transport the wounded to hospital.

But the pilot himself was left seriously injured after a fire truck hit one of the helicopter's rotors, causing it to spin out of control before bursting into flames.

The incident occurred on 30 November, according to the Daily Telegraph.

According to the NY Daily News, the helicopter had arrived to attend a crash scene in which a police patrol car with three officers inside had been hit by another vehicle driven by a drunk driver.

According to the Daily Mail, the pilot of the helicopter, Captain Mario Esperidon Arce, is badly injured and suffering from multiple fractures, and another injured officer was taken to hospital with him.

Police spokesman Christian Fuenzalida said: "Everything had been under control until the fire truck clipped the helicopter, and then it all just went crazy."

The two officers injured by the helicopter explosion, including the pilot, and the three officers injured by the drunk driver were all taken to hospital by ambulance, added the paper.
